I wanted to send a little note to whoever is in charge to let you know how wonderful my experience in my local Panera was. I found out a couple months ago that my father was diagnosed with throat cancer. Though he fought a good fight, I found out today, October 5th, 2012 that he is not doing very well. He doesn’t know where he is at this point and they think he won’t be with us much longer. I went to lunch at the Panera on Gulf to Bay and US 19 in Clearwater Florida. When I walked in, the entire restaurant was beautifully decorated for breast cancer awareness month. Seeing “Cancer” everywhere kind of choked me up, however, and had the girl at the register looking at me like I was crazy. I apologized to her and explained that I had just found out that my father was indeed dying from cancer, and I began to tear up. Not the girl at my register, but the girl at the next register beside us came around the counter to me with napkins for my tears and a hug for my soul. I cleared the tears long enough to find out her name was Pam. Pam stood there with me for a few minutes just hugging me, letting me know that people do still care. I don’t know that it is protocol for your employees to do something as touching and genuine as this and if not it makes it that much more touching. People working with the public, as I also do, all too often hear only bad comments and remarks from customers… No one really ever takes the time to tell the bosses and the employees themselves when a good job is done or when a truly remarkable act of humanity occurs and touches someone as Pam did me. Just a hug from a stranger made me feel so much better. I thanked herI hope this reaches the right people and Pam gets some kind of recognition for being such a wonderful person. She has the qualities any company should relish and use to their advantage. Many, many people could learn from Pam. Thank you Panera for having such a great employee! I will be a long time customer!
